Semiconductor laser weapon trainer and target designator for live fire

Apparatus adapted for use in conjunction with an operational firearm having a bore, handle and trigger to both expand on the capabilities of the firearm and enhance the operator'"'"'s effectiveness when the firearm is used as a weapon, wherein the apparatus provides a narrow column of visible light that can be used to illuminate the spot that the firearm'"'"'s bullet will hit if the firearm is fired, and can be used to illuminate and thereby designate a proposed target for other weapons to be fired at by their operators, comprising;
- a heat sink;
a laser diode source of visible light having a beam with a cross-section that is elliptical in shape, mounted on said heat sink;
optical means fixedly placed in the path of said light to collimate said beam, having a gradient refractive index lens mounted on said heat sink;
means adapted for removably attaching said source of visible light and said optical means to said firearm such that said collimated beam has a predictable relationship to the boresight of the firearm; and
,circuitry means coupled to said source of visible light for powering said laser diode and automatically adjusting the driving current to the laser diode to maintain its output of light substantially constant;
wherein said circuitry means includes a photodiode fixedly mounted adjacent said source of visible light to detect light from said laser diode and provide an output responsive thereto.

Abstract
Disclosed is a capability for training and other uses wherein a firearm cane aligned with its target by use of a laser beam, or the target can be designated to others by illuminating it with the laser beam. A laser diode that provides visible light is used in conjunction with the boresight of a gun to paint a visible spot on an intended target at the location the bullet will impact if the weapon were fired. The beam emitted by the diode is collimated by a miniature gradient refractive index lens co-located with the diode on a heat sink that is included to convey heat away from the heat sensitive components. A circuit having a photodiode and a differencing amplifier is included to provide stability in the output of the laser, in order to overcome the effects of thermal excursions, and to protect the reflective surfaces of the laser from power surges. The on-off switch is a pressure sensitive material removably attached to the gun in a convenient location for it to be operated by the user'"'"'s gun hand.
